Want to know how to describe an image in PTE Speaking practice? Benchmark Education Solution is here to help you with easy tips and tricks. There are six types of images and a combination of these. 

  1. Bar/line graph 
  2. Table 
  3. Map 
  4. Pie chart/flow chart 
  5. Venn diagram 
  6. Photo

Look carefully at the image and find the relevant information to increase your confidence level. You need to mention your information in three parts and keep in mind your sentence structure and intonation as well.
  1. Title
  2. Key features/points
  3. Conclusion

Tips to keep in mind during PTE Exam: 

  • Avoid filler words like ‘um,’ ‘uh,’ ‘like,’ or ‘well.’
  • Make grammatical sense and speak in a complete sentence
  • Include all 3 of the most important sections
  • Don’t fill the entire block of time - Speak within the required time limit.
  • Focus on fluency and pronunciation
  • Break down your time 

    1. Title: 10 Seconds
    2. Important Information: 20 Seconds
    3. Conclusion: 10 Seconds
